What Happens to the Family Home in a Divorce? The Key Considerations
One of the first questions people ask when going through a divorce is, “What happens to the family home?” The home is often one of the largest assets in the marriage, and deciding what to do with it is a major point of negotiation. Should one spouse buy out the other? Should the house be sold and the proceeds divided?
In Georgia, property is typically divided according to equitable distribution, meaning it doesn’t have to be split 50/50 but rather in a way that the court considers fair. This means both spouses may need to come to an agreement about the value of the home, how it will be sold, and how the proceeds will be divided.
Here are a few things to keep in mind:
- Who Wants to Keep the House?: Sometimes, one spouse wants to stay in the house, but the other may be adamant about selling. This situation can complicate the process, especially if both parties cannot agree on terms.
- Financial Strain: Continuing to maintain a property post-divorce can strain both parties financially. If neither party can afford to keep the house, selling it becomes the most viable option.
- Time Sensitivity: Divorces often involve tight timelines. If one party is financially or emotionally motivated to sell quickly, turning to a cash buyer might be the best route.

The Financial Impact of Selling Your Home During Divorce
Selling your house during a divorce comes with significant financial considerations. For many people, the family home is their largest asset, and the proceeds from the sale can play a crucial role in the divorce settlement.
What You Need to Know About Costs
Selling a house through a traditional route typically involves numerous costs, including:
- Real Estate Agent Commission Fees (5-6%)
- Repair Costs: Depending on the condition of the home, repairs could cost thousands of dollars.
- Closing Costs: Typically, closing costs range from 2-5% of the sale price.
